An SEO-first marketing site treats search visibility as an architecture decision, not a plugin added at the end. The foundation is rendering: Next.js server-side rendering and static generation send complete HTML to crawlers, so the page a search engine indexes is the page a visitor sees, with no blank screen while scripts load. On top of that sit the signals that decide ranking — a clean URL and heading structure, unique titles and meta descriptions per page, canonical tags, and JSON-LD schema that tells search and AI engines exactly what each page is about.
The levers that move rankings are content structure, internal linking, and speed. Pages have to map to how buyers actually search, link to each other in a way crawlers can follow, and load fast enough to keep Core Web Vitals green on mobile. Common failures we fix: single-page React sites that ship an empty HTML shell, page builders that bloat load time, duplicate or missing metadata, and no schema, so the site never earns rich results or gets cited by AI answer engines. Getting these right is what separates a site that ranks from one that just exists.

A plain single-page React app often ships an empty HTML shell and builds the page in the browser, so crawlers can see little on first load. Next.js renders pages on the server or at build time, sending complete HTML to Google and AI answer engines instantly — which is exactly what they index and rank.
